Problem with uIP

Posted by Fabrizio on November 3, 2006
Hi,

I've just finish to port freertos on STR91x using Rowley CrossStudio (GCC).

The RTOS works at 100% with all demonstration tasks but i've a problem with uIP.

When i link the ethernet cable, the port seems to initialize correctly , but when i

try to "ping" with my board i don't receive any reply by it.

I used uIP of the IAR Project and the IP address is setting correctly.

There are particular changes to make for compile uIP under GCC?

Thanks.

Fabrizio


RE: Problem with uIP

Posted by Nobody/Anonymous on November 3, 2006
There is a uIP GCC demo in the download, but for an older version of uIP. Look in the Demo\uIP_Demo_Rowley_ARM7 folder.

In particular look at uip_arp.h and uip.h. These both use __attribute__ to pack and align data. This is GCC specific (other compilers use different syntax that is) so might be what your problem is.
